Russia Trains Supercam 350M ISR Drone Crews to Enhance Artillery Targeting in Ukraine

DEFENSE

Russian Center Group troops are training crews for the Supercam 350M tactical ISR drone, enhancing artillery targeting on the Dnepropetrovsk axis. The Supercam 350M features a 3.2 m wingspan, electric propulsion, and up to 4 hours of endurance.

It is designed for rapid deployment and offers capabilities such as day-night reconnaissance with high-resolution optical sensors. The drone is integrated with the KUB-2 guided munitions for improved reconnaissance-strike operations. The training reflects a focus on developing UAV detachments as essential components of artillery formations, emphasizing quick crew qualification and adaptation to electronic warfare challenges.
